Arbor View had to skate by with only a one-run margin when they last took the field, which might have inspired the ten-run drubbing they dealt Faith Lutheran on Wednesday. The Aggies blew past the Crusaders 17-7. Considering the Aggies have won seven matches by more than seven runs this season, Wednesday's blowout was nothing new.
Addison Cordsen made a splash while hitting and pitching. She struck out six batters over five innings while giving up just two earned (and five unearned) runs off seven hits (and only one walk). She has been consistent recently: she hasn't given up more than one walk in four consecutive appearances. She was also big at the plate, scoring a run while going 1-for-3.
In other batting news, Arbor View got a massive performance out of Kelsie Phares, who scored two runs while going 2-for-2. What's more, Phares posted three RBI, the most she's had since back in March of 2024. Francesca Hull was another key player, scoring two runs while going 1-for-3.
Arbor View hit smart and finished the game with only two strikeouts. The team has now struck out at least four batters in five consecutive games.
Arbor View is on a roll lately: they've won seven of their last nine contests. That's provided a nice bump to their 13-7 record this season. Those wins came thanks in part to their hitting performance across that stretch, as they averaged 10.9 runs over those games. As for Faith Lutheran, they dropped their record down to 3-12 with the loss, which was their sixth straight on the road.
Both teams are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Arbor View will face off against Bakersfield Christian at 3:30 p.m. on Friday. As for Faith Lutheran, they will take on Bishop Gorman at 4: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
